Scott Applewhite) A single sentence has been garnering much attention: John Boehner told ABC News yesterday that "ObamaCare is the law of the land," prompting many to wonder whether the Republicans' tone on health-care reform was changing. Not so fast, it looks like. The Boehner camp released a statement soon after, saying, "Speaker Boehner and House Republicans remain committed to repealing the law." And Boehner later tweeted that "our goal remains #fullrepeal." But the Huffington Post notes a "softened" tone in Boehner's rhetoric, and Politico suggests he "seems to have given up" on repeal.
